Inconsistent Temperature Level Circulation
Many families experience the frustrating problem of inconsistent temperature level circulation, where specific areas feel uncomfortably warm while others remain too cold. This problem typically arises from a selection of factors, including bad insulation, blocked vents, or an incorrectly sized a/c system. When ducts are not sufficiently sealed or when furnishings blocks air movement, some rooms may get not enough cooling. Additionally, thermostat positioning can substantially affect temperature level regulation; a thermostat situated in a sunlit area may misrepresent the overall temperature level of your house. Routine maintenance, including cleaning filters and making certain ductwork is clear, can help relieve these inconsistencies. Home owners might additionally consider zoning systems to better control temperature levels throughout different areas of the home, promoting a more comfy living environment.
Unusual Sounds During Operation
When an a/c system runs, uncommon noises can show underlying problems that require attention. Property owners might experience an array of noises, such as grinding, squeaking, or hissing. Grinding sounds frequently indicate worn-out bearings or components, while squealing can recommend loose belts or parts needing lubrication. Hissing may show a refrigerant leak, which can compromise the system's efficiency. In addition, banging noises might point to loosened ductwork or a problem with the blower fan. Each of these sounds works as a warning, motivating home owners to check out better. Disregarding these indicators can lead to even more substantial issues and pricey repair services. Normal maintenance and timely focus to uncommon noises can enhance system long life and performance, ensuring a comfy living environment.
Signs That Indicate Your AC Demands Repair Work
Just how can one tell if their cooling unit wants fixing? Numerous indications might suggest underlying concerns needing specialist attention. If the Air conditioner stops working to cool down the space successfully, it might suggest a cooling agent leakage or compressor malfunction. Furthermore, a boost in energy expenses without matching use changes might signify inefficiency in the system. House owners need to also be alert to uncommon scents emanating from the system, which can indicate mold and mildew growth or electric issues. If the Air conditioner frequently cycles on and off, it may be an indicator of a faulty thermostat or other mechanical problems. The visibility of water pooling around the unit can suggest a clogged up drainpipe line. Identifying these indicators early can save money and time, guaranteeing that the air conditioning system operates successfully and effectively.

Inspecting Thermostat Settings
What actions should homeowners take to assure their thermostat setups are appropriate? First, they need to confirm the thermostat is readied to the wanted temperature level and mode, whether heating or cooling. Examining for a clear screen and confirming the thermostat is not set to "hold" or "holiday" setting is see page crucial. Home owners ought to also validate that the thermostat is level and mounted in a place free from drafts, direct sunlight, or other temperature level affects. Furthermore, recalibrating the thermostat can aid offer exact readings. If the thermostat runs on batteries, changing them may settle any type of concerns. By systematically examining these factors, property owners can often identify and rectify thermostat-related issues, advertising suitable a/c system efficiency.
Inspecting Air Filters
Air filters play a crucial role in preserving excellent heating and cooling efficiency. They catch dust, allergens, and other bits, guaranteeing clean air blood circulation. Gradually, filters can come to be clogged, minimizing air movement and performance. To inspect air filters, individuals must first find the filter, usually located in the return duct or near the heater. As soon as situated, they should examine the filter's condition-- if it shows up unclean or discolored, it likely requirements substitute. The majority of filters call for transforming every 1-3 months, relying on use and ecological variables. Normal assessment and prompt replacement of air filters not only boost air quality yet additionally prolong the life-span of a/c systems, avoiding potential breakdowns and costly repair work.
Examining Drain Issues
How can homeowners effectively recognize and deal with drain concerns within their a/c systems? Initially, they need to check the condensate drain line for clogs or blockages, which can lead to water buildup. Home owners may use a wet/dry vacuum cleaner to remove any particles obstructing the line. Next off, inspecting the drainpipe pan for rust or leakages is crucial, as a damaged frying pan can trigger water to overflow. Normal cleaning of the drainpipe line with a mix of vinegar and water aids avoid future obstructions. Furthermore, ensuring appropriate incline of the drain line advertises efficient water circulation. If these DIY techniques do not deal with the concern, consulting an expert heating and cooling technician might be necessary to prevent potential water damage and system failing.

Preventative Upkeep Tips for A/c Longevity
Regular preventative upkeep can significantly boost the longevity of heating and cooling systems. Property owners must arrange yearly assessments by qualified professionals to analyze system efficiency and recognize potential issues. Consistently changing or cleaning air filters is essential, as this guarantees proper air movement and reduces strain on the system. Furthermore, examining and securing ductwork protects against power loss and enhances overall performance.
It is additionally suggested to maintain the outside unit free from debris and vegetation, allowing for peak airflow and heat exchange. Homeowners should inspect the condensate drain for clogs to stay clear of water damages and mold and mildew development. Maintaining appropriate thermostat setups and utilizing programmable alternatives this website can improve power effectiveness. Documenting upkeep activities assists track service history and can aid in determining reoccuring problems. By adhering to these preventative steps, individuals can take full advantage of the efficiency and life expectancy of their heating and cooling systems

What Is the Average Life Expectancy of an A/c System?
The average lifespan of a heating and cooling system normally varies from 15 to 25 years, relying on variables such as upkeep, use, and the top quality of installment. Regular upkeep can substantially extend its operational long life.
